    Kettlebell Jumping Rotational Lunges

    Explosive lunge switches with rotation, building lower body power and control under fast changes of direction.

    lungerotationpower

    Why it matters for golf

    The downswing is a fast weight shift with rotation on top. Jumping lunge switches train the legs to produce and absorb force quickly while the trunk turns, building the reactive lower body that supports speed.

    Coaching cues

    • Land soft. Absorb first, then explode.
    • Keep the chest tall through every switch.
    • Rotate with control, not momentum.
    • Stick each landing before the next jump.

    Common faults

    • Landing hard on a straight leg.
    • Knee caving on the landing.
    • Rotation getting sloppy as fatigue builds.
